2009 1/10oz Austrian Philharmonic Gold Coin - MS702009 1 10oz Austrian Philharmonic Gold Coin NGC Graded MS70 Introduced in 1989 and minted by the Austrian Mint. The Austrian Philharmonic is named after the Vienna Philharmonic orchestra which inspires the design shown on both sides of the coin.
